我正在尝试为用户编写一种方法来"标记"PHP/MySQL中的其他用户.
到目前为止,我的想法是:
这似乎是处理任务的一种非常丑陋的方式 - 任何人对我都有任何建议吗?
if(a>=6)
{cout<<"out of range"; return 0;}
Run Code Online (Sandbox Code Playgroud)
如果这个程序没有支撑,该程序会发生什么?
我有一个使用C++在QT中编写的Windows程序.我可以知道为Windows平台编写的代码是否可以转换为Mac?是100%的代码是可转换的还是没有可转换的?
在我的 portscanner 程序中,我希望成功写入端口号、扫描方式和服务名称的输出。所以对于每个端口号、scannedby 和服务名称,我调用下面的 parseall 例程。
void parseall(int pid, char *scannedby, char *service){ // routine to add port, scannedby and service to xmlfile
xmlDocPtr doc; // pointer to parse xml Document
xmlNodePtr cur = NULL;// node pointer. It interacts with individual node
xmlAttrPtr attr; char portid[10];
sprintf (portid,"%d",pid); // converted int to string
doc = xmlParseFile(xmlFileName); //parse filename
cur = xmlDocGetRootElement(doc); // get rootnode
addnewportinfotag(cur,doc); // this routine adds new portid, scannedby and servicename tags to the xmlfile created
cur …Run Code Online (Sandbox Code Playgroud) 我在解释正则表达式方面的技巧有点生疏.有人可以帮我这个吗?
^[V0-9]?\d{2}(\.\d{1,2})?
Run Code Online (Sandbox Code Playgroud)
我知道第一个表达式表示字符串的开头以字符V或数字开头.但后来我无法解释其余的问题.什么是第一个"?" 意思?我知道\ d {2}表示一个两个字符的数字字符串.但是在前面的"?"的背景下它意味着什么.那么括号中的表达式是否意味着可选地存在一个前缀为"."的两位数字符串?
我希望这是一个非常简单的问题,但它让我疯了!
PHP中的日期格式似乎需要一个时间戳,但我所拥有的只是2011-09-23T23:00:00并且我想把它变成23.09.2011- 我该怎么做?
我有许多相对使用css等排成一列的图像.
更改选择下拉列表后,我在javascript函数中有此代码:
$("#imagePlaceholder").html("<img src='/Content/Images/image1.png' />");
Run Code Online (Sandbox Code Playgroud)
问题在于,在下载图像时,其余图像会"跳"一点并向上移动,一旦图像下载到客户端,它们就会向后移动.
所以一旦图像下载它看起来很好,但我想想出一种方法来避免过渡期间的"混蛋".
有没有标准的方法或最佳做法?
我有这个代码例如:
string i = "100";
if(i[1]==0)
{
MessageBox.Show("ok");
}
Run Code Online (Sandbox Code Playgroud)
而且我认为我应该"好"但它不起作用.这是什么i[1]?
什么是全部更换一组使用PHP和括号之间的内容的语法preg_replace.
例如,我想(unknowntext)用以下代码删除" ":
$string = 'This text (wont) work';
preg_replace("(unknowntext)", "", $string);
Run Code Online (Sandbox Code Playgroud)
预期产量: This text work
除了使用bash管道的前五行之外,我怎样才能切掉一切?例如:
cat file.txt | truncate 5
Run Code Online (Sandbox Code Playgroud)
只打印前五行.想法?